| Forces kill would-be suicide bomber in Swat |
| Thursday, October 22, 2009 By By our correspondent |
| MINGORA: Security forces claimed killing a would-be bomber at a time when he was preparing for the suicide mission in Tiligram in Swat valley on Wednesday. A press release of the ISPR said security forces acted on an intercept about a suicide mission and raided a house in Tiligram area, killing the potential bomber before he could leave for the mission. The ISPR claimed security forces had arrested 11 militants in Shalpin and Dabsar areas. Two others surrendered to security forces in Tiligram and Totano Banda. Earlier, security forces blocked the Ayub Bridge in Kanju and road at Fizzgat on a tip-off about the suicide bomber. According to Swat Media Centre, a ban has been imposed on motorcycles across the Swat Valley because of security reasons. People have, however, protested the move. Ration distributing points of the World Food Programme were closed again in the valley. The points were reopened after 17 days following a suicide attack on the Islamabad office of the WFP. All educational institutions in Swat Valley were also closed like the rest of the country because of security threat. |
